Transaction 7999722766a422403b137f584f0c71c6e07f76c68cce04982934e35ef2a46c89
1 Input
2 Outputs
- 7999722766a422403b137f584f0c71c6e07f76c68cce04982934e35ef2a46c89:0
- 7999722766a422403b137f584f0c71c6e07f76c68cce04982934e35ef2a46c89:1
value 9930000
address 1MReSXTaYqcN9ZuhCXQo8Aj8LAuFQ3ZxJa
value 984623064
address 1KGWyba4uU6DkMVaf6yzAutTsTLCagNPCg